Comandos UNIX
Next: Metacaracteres
Up: No Title
Previous: A directoria home
É através de comandos que indicamos ao computador o que fazer.
O formato geral para a sintaxe dos comandos UNIX é o seguinte:
comando opcao(oes) ficheiro(s)
E as regras gerais para a sua escrita são:
- Os comandos são escritos em minúsculas.
- As opções modificam o modo em que os comandos funcionam.
As opções são, normalmente, letras antecedidas do sinal menos (-).
- Multipla opções para um comando podem ser especificadas individualmente ou agrupadas num único sinal menos.
- O argumento ficheiro(s) é o nome de um ou mais ficheiros que o comando deverá manipular de algum modo.
- Os espaçoes entre comandos, opções e ficheiros são importantes.
O UNIX possui imensos comandos, não tente memoriza-los todos.
Na verdade, apenas um pequeno grupo de comandos são necessários para o trabalho normal do dia-a-dia.
De seguida são apresentados alguns comandos básicos:
- man comando - Dá uma descrição do comando. Essa descrição inclui quais as opções válidas e exemplos de utilização. Experimente fazer man man.
- pwd - Dá o nome da directoria actual.
- cd pathname - Muda a directoria actual para pathname. Se o comando for utilizado sem argumentos (cd) muda para a home do utilizador.
- ls pathname - lista os nomes dos ficheiros da directoria especificada por pathname. Se o pathname não for especificado, lista os nomes dos ficheiros da directoria actual. Algumas das opções mais usadas são:
- l
- mostra uma linha de informação sobre cada ficheiro;
- a
- lista também os ficheiros cujo nome começa por ``.'' (ficheiros especiais que normalmente não são apresentados).
- cat filename - envia o ficheiro para o ecran.
- more filename - mostra o ficheiro página a página.
- cp origem destino - copia o ficheiro chamado origem para um ficheiro chamado destino.
- mv origem destino - move o ficheiro chamado origem para o ficheiro chamado destino, serve tanto para mudar um ficheiro de directoria como para mudar o nome de um ficheiro.
- mkdir nome - cria uma directoria chamada nome.
- rm nome - apaga o ficheiro chamado nome. Podem utilizar-se as opções:
- i
- faz com que seja pedida confirmação (no thor esta opção está activa por defeito);
- r
- a operação é feita recursivamente por todas as subdirectorias (cuidado com esta opção!).
- rmdir nome - remove a directoria chamada nome, a directoria tem que estar vazia.
- lp nome - imprime o ficheiro nome na impressora.
Next: Metacaracteres
Up: No Title
Previous: A directoria home
Jose Franscisco Creissac Campos
Wed Jan 31 22:03:31 MET 1996